The Brazilian melodic death metal force Erudica continues its steady international ascent with the announcement of two additional high-profile shows in Europe. Madrid and Galicia have now been officially added to the band’s 2026 touring schedule, joining a highly anticipated performance in Helsinki and further solidifying band’s strategic expansion into the competitive European circuit.
These newly confirmed dates strengthen an already extensive routing that includes stops in Romania, Hungary, and Portugal. As a result, the upcoming tour stands as one of the most significant milestones in the band’s career to date—broadening its exposure while reinforcing connections with audiences, promoters, and festival networks across the continent.
This growing international momentum reflects a band operating at full creative strength. Blending intensity with a striking visual and conceptual identity, Erudica has quickly emerged as one of the most promising new names in Brazilian metal on the global stage.
Confirmed Dates – European Tour 2026
August 14, 2026 – Timișoara, Romania
August 15, 2026 – Bucharest, Romania
August 21, 2026 – Helsinki, Finland
August 22, 2026 – Budapest, Hungary
August 28, 2026 – Galicia, Spain
August 29, 2026 – Madrid, Spain
The announcement arrives amid strong international response to the band’s latest single and music video, “Resistance Unchained”, which marks the beginning of a new chapter and offers a first glimpse into the forthcoming album Burnt Imperium. The song highlights both the band’s sonic evolution and a more focused, strategic artistic direction.
